About Darren M. Brenner
Darren M. Brenner is a scholar working on Gastroenterology, Pharmacy and Surgery, having authored 106 papers that have together received 2.4k indexed citations. Recurring topics across this work include Gastrointestinal motility and disorders (79 papers), Gastroesophageal reflux and treatments (32 papers) and Intestinal and Peritoneal Adhesions (14 papers). The work is most often cited by research in Gastroenterology (1.7k citations), Pharmacy (259 citations) and Complementary and Manual Therapy (71 citations). Darren M. Brenner has collaborated with scholars based in United States, Canada and United Kingdom. Frequent co-authors include William D. Chey, Laurie Keefer, Philip Schoenfeld, Brian E. Lacy, Mark Pimentel, Baha Moshiree, Millie D. Long, Jeffrey M. Lackner, Alexander C. Ford and Gregory D. Gudleski. Their work appears in journals such as Journal of Clinical Oncology, Gastroenterology and Gut.
